Seattle, United States — 3 nights

Emerald City

Nicknamed the "Emerald City" because of its abundant evergreen trees, Seattle is the cultural and business center of the Pacific Northwest, as well as a popular holiday destination.
Start off your visit on the 12th (Sat): see the interesting displays at Museum of Pop Culture, then take in panoramic vistas at Space Needle, then take in the exciting artwork at Chihuly Garden and Glass, and finally take in the waterfront at Seattle Waterfront. Get ready for a full day of sightseeing on the next day: get thoroughly spooked out with a ghost and vampire tour, get a new perspective on things with Boat Tours & Water Sports, then take in the waterfront at Hiram M. Chittenden Locks, and finally find something for the whole family at Seattle Great Wheel.

Vancouver, Canada — 3 nights

Hollywood North

Known as "Hollywood North," Vancouver boasts one of the largest film/television industries in the world, second only to Los Angeles and New York.
Vancouver is known for parks, sightseeing, and nature. Your trip includes some of its best attractions: walk around Stanley Park, stroll through Kitsilano Beach, take a stroll through Vancouver Downtown, and snap pictures at Capilano Suspension Bridge Park.

Victoria, Canada — 1 night

Garden City

Many urban centers call themselves "Garden City," but thanks to its many manicured parks filled with native and exotic plants, Victoria probably deserves than moniker more than most.
On the 17th (Thu), admire the striking features of Craigdarroch Castle and then get up close to creatures of the deep with a dolphin and whale watching tour.

Astoria, United States — 1 night

Spirit of the Columbia

Astoria, named for famed fur trader John Jacob Astor, resides near the mouth of the Columbia River.
Start off your visit on the 20th (Sun): immerse yourself in nature at Fort Stevens State Park, then snap pictures at Astoria-Megler Bridge, and then pause for some photo ops at Astoria Column.

Portland, United States — 2 nights

City of Roses

A big city with a small-town feel, Portland is home to the country's biggest rose test garden, perched on a hill overlooking downtown.
Kick off your visit on the 22nd (Tue): admire the landmark architecture of Pittock Mansion, admire the sheer force of Multnomah Falls, and then take some stellar pictures from Cape Horn Overlook. Here are some ideas for day two: admire the natural beauty at Portland Japanese Garden, stop by Powell's City of Books, admire the natural beauty at Lan Su Chinese Garden, then see the interesting displays at Oregon Museum of Science and Industry, and finally admire the natural beauty at International Rose Test Garden.

United States travel guide

4.6
More than the country of car-packed streets seen in TV shows and movies, the United States of America is a complex and diverse home to over 300 million people living in a wide range of landscapes and climates. From its big-city skyscrapers to its sprawling natural parks, the country's ''melting pot'' combines many ethnic groups that share a strong sense of national identity despite their cultural differences. A country of road trips and big blue skies, the United States harbors orderly cities filled with restaurants, parks, museums, and innumerable sightseeing opportunities, as well as pristine natural areas perfect for a holiday in the great outdoors. To see as much as you can of this diverse land quickly, drive over some of the more than 6 million km (4 million mi) of highways leading through deserts, mountain peaks, fertile fields, and giant urban centers.
